Logical NOT Functoid

Use the Logical NOT functoid (Logical NOT functoid) to logically negate the value of the Boolean input parameter.

Parameter 1: A value that can be evaluated as either True or False.

Output 1: The Boolean value True if the specified input parameter evaluates to False; the Boolean value False otherwise.

The input parameter value can be in a variety of data types (string, numeric, or logical), although passing a string to this functoid does not yield a meaningful result. For more information about how the Logical functoids handle input parameters of different types, see Logical Functoids Reference.
